Casselman Inn - Grantsville
39.69621, -79.15172Located merely 12 minutes by foot from Ruth Enlow Library of Garrett County, Casselman Inn Grantsville features Wi-Fi in public areas and complimentary private parking on site.
Location
The center of Grantsville can be reached within a 5-minute walk. Hedgesville is 18 miles from the 2-star hotel, while Spruce Forest Artisan Village is 1.1 miles away.
For those traveling from afar, Morgantown Municipal -Walter L. Bill Hart Field airport is 55 minutes' drive away.
Rooms
The Casselman Inn Grantsville welcomes guests to 43 rooms fitted with climate control as well as WiFi and a television. There are rooms with carpeted floor.
Eat & Drink
The Grantsville hotel invites guests to try American dishes at the American restaurant onsite. The Grantsville property is within close proximity of High Country Creamery & Market, which serves delectable meals.
